When you open a bid link to view the RFP or click “View RFP” on your dashboard, you will see the below:
RFP Special Event Name
Hotel Name
Venue
Dates of Event
Throughout the RFP process, there is a drop-down menu and the ability to change any field
- Room Types
- This needs to be exactly what is shown on your hotel website. You can change the name, room type, configuration, hotel room occupancy, and additional person value.
- Please note: The room type that you alter will automatically be generated onto the “Room Rates” table.
- Room Rates
- You can easily adjust the room quantities you can accommodate amongst these dates
- It needs to be consistent throughout the stay
- For example, if you can only offer 5 kings on one day and 8 kings on a different day, please keep it as 5 kings consistently.
- Value
- Input the best-discounted rate you can offer for these dates
- Comment
- Anything you would like to note to the client, you are welcome to add a comment to communicate with the team.
- Terms (Shown below)
- Use the drop-down menu to make changes and the comment section on each term to communicate with the opposite party on reasoning or anything you want to note.
*** Any changes will be clearly shown in an orange color to the opposite party.
Once completed, you can click “Send a Bid”, a pop-up with confetti will indicate your bid has been sent!
